		<description>Ataris &amp;amp; music.  I started with an ST in 1986, then retired it in &apos;97 when I moved to a Mac.  There is some amazing midi software out there, most of it freeware now (see the link in pyramid termite&apos;s post).  Like sveskemus, I&apos;ve also tried unsuccessfully to run this stuff using Nostagia and a few other Mac ST emulators.  I think most savvy midi programmers bypassed the OS routines and talked directly to the hardware.

My favorite midi sequencer is still Dr. T&apos;s &quot;Omega&quot;, available as shareware; see the bottom of &lt;a href=&quot;http://tamw.atari-users.net/omega.htm&quot;&gt;this page&lt;/a&gt;.  It had features not seen on any sequencer before or since.  Someday I may buy a used PC just to run STEEM and Omega!

Here&apos;s a little Atari trivia: back then, a software company called Codehead Software developed some well regarded utilities and music-related titles.  It was formed by two musician/programmers: John Eidsvoog, and an L.A. session guitarist who&apos;s since gone one to other endeavors.  &lt;a href=&quot;http://littlegreenfootballs.com/&quot;&gt;I think most Mefites know  him&lt;/a&gt;.</description>
